A lady friend, one of my readers, wrote me of her concern for the spiritual condition of our country. I replied, “I trust it will please the Great Turner-Arounder, to do just that in our present situation. “The king's heart is in the hand of the LORD, as the rivers of water: he turneth it whithersoever he will.”~ Prov. 21:1
If a sovereign God doesn’t turn us, then we won’t be turned. When the Lord calls upon His people to turn to Him, it is to only bring them to the realization they cannot without Him. “… for without me, ye can do nothing,” Jn. 15:5. We who are on His turn-table can’t even repent unless He first puts His hand forth to turn it about, making repentance possible.
Whenever a person is free to act or choose on his or her own, he or she will invariably choose on their own behalf, what’s in their best interest, not God’s. It is Me! Me! Me! Not, Thee! Thee! Thee!
He gives ability to inability! Thank God.
